What is Dystonias?


What is Dystonias?

Dystonia is a clinical term that discribes a problem with muscular tone--that is, the inability to smoothly use or control a muscle. It is a symptom of very many neurodegenertive diseases. Spasmodic muscle contractions or muscle freezing are forms of dystonia. They can cause a person to have problems with walking and handling things and sometimes cause them to have contorted or spastic movements or posture.

Dystonia is an abnormal tonicity of muscle, characterized by prolonged, repetitive muscle contractions that may cause twisting or jerking movements of the body or a body part.
